Sandra Bland's Sister Says She Was "Aggravated" and "in Pain" in Final Call from Jail



The sister of Sandra Bland, who was found dead in a Texas jail cell earlier this week, says Bland called her from jail over the weekend sounding "aggravated" and "in pain."

“She was very aggravated,” said Shante Needham, Bland's oldest sister. “She seemed to be in pain. She said she really felt that her arm had been fractured.”

Needham also said she was planning to post bond for her sister. “She called me because she knew that I would get the job done,” she said. “She knew that by calling me I would get her out.”

Bland's death has been ruled a suicide, by what police called "self-inflicted asphyxiation". But family and friends have questioned that narrative. “Based on the Sandy that I knew, that’s unfathomable to me,” said her sister Sharon Cooper. “That’s the word that keeps ringing true for me. That’s very challenging to believe based on the Sandy that I, we and everyone that you have seen an outpouring of love from who knew her, truly knew her, truly knew the depths of her, the core of her, that’s unfathomable right now.”
